N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Bonner County Commissioners will hold a public hearing at 1:30 p.m. on Wednesday, February 16, 2022, in the 1st Floor Conference Room of the Bonner County Administration Building, 1500 Highway 2, Sandpoint, Idaho, by Zoom teleconference, and YouTube Livestream to consider the following request: File VS0002-21 - Title 40 Road Vacation - Right of Way -Green Enterprises, Inc. is requesting the vacation of approximately 2,550 ft (2.93 acres) of the Camp Bay Road right-of-way from the north boundary of the Petitioner's Parcel No. R56N01E184800A, to the terminus of the road at the high-water mark of Lake Pend Oreille, in Parcel No. R56N01E187801A. If approved, the vacated right-of-way will be replaced with private roadway access and utility easements to serve the Petitioner's property as well as the properties located on South Camp Bay Road beyond the Petitioner's property (collectively the "South Camp Bay Properties"). The property is zoned Rural-10. The project is located off Camp Bay Road in Section 18, Township 56 North, Range 1 East, Boise-Meridian. This hearing has been ordered by the Bonner County District Court on remand from an appeal of a previous approval by the Bonner County Commissioners with instructions to hear additional evidence related to the application. N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Bonner County Commissioners will hold a public hearing at 1:30 p.m. on Wednesday, February 9, 2022, in the 1st Floor Conference Room of the Bonner County Administration Building, 1500 Highway 2, Sandpoint, Idaho, by Zoom teleconference, and YouTube Livestream to consider the following request: File ZC0028-21 - Zone Change - A/F-20 to A/F-10 Don & Julie Skinner and James & Diane Otis are requesting a Zone change from A/F-20 to A/F-10. The project is located off Colburn Culver Road, Rapid Lightning Road, Lower Pack River Road and Red Cedar Lane in Section 14,23,24,25,26 Township 58 North, Range 1 West, Boise-Meridian. The Planning and Zoning Commission, at the November 18, 2021 public hearing, recommended denial of this file to the Board of County Commissioners. NOTICE OF PUBLIC HEARING Notice is hereby given that the Sandpoint City Council will hold a public hearing at their meeting on Wednesday, February 2, 2022, at 5:30 p.m. in Council chambers at City Hall, 1123 Lake Street, Sandpoint, Idaho, to consider the following: A request by ZPD Lincoln, LLC, for a Conditional Use Permit, City Application No. PCUP21-0004, to allow for a 13-unit multi-family development located at 624/626/628 N. Lincoln Ave. and 1809 Main St. in the Residential Multi-Family (RM) zone and comprised of four parcels: RPS37600000010A; RPS37600000020A; RPS37600000030A; RPS0562004000CA. This request was approved with conditions by the Sandpoint Planning and Zoning Commission on December 7, 2021, and has been appealed to the City Council by an affected party, James and Leanna Nixon (City Application No. PAPL21-0004).
